The Sandwich Chamber of Commerce and its members welcome you to the village where Cape Cod begins. As you navigate the winding roads of Sandwich, you are traveling through history surrounded by unique lodging choices, restaurants for the romantic, as well as the family and a multitude of opportunities for recreation, exploration and relaxation.
Centrally located amid a treasure of walking and biking trails, bird sanctuaries, salt water estuaries, fresh water ponds, and seashore, Sandwich is easily available to day-trippers, weekenders, and international travelers alike. Just an hour away from Boston, Providence, and Provincetown, Sandwich is the ideal lodging destination for all visitors.
The Town of Sandwich is rich with historical and working museums for all ages to enjoy. New galleries representing up-and-coming artists with worldwide recognition are located in the village and along Old King's Highway. Walking Tours with a historical focus are available. Thornton Burgess may even be seen leading a tour through town on a sunny day or enjoy an afternoon of jam making at Greenbriar in their working jam kitchen.
Walk or ride your bike along the Cape Cod Canal, the widest sea-level canal in the world, and enjoy the colors, wildlife, and smells of the sea. Go on a whale watch or fish for stripers in Cape Cod Bay. Shop in our village where you can find something special for yourself or a friend.
Of course, glass blowing in several locations is not to be missed. After all, this is the town that Glass built. The Sandwich Glass Museum houses original pieces created during the 1800's and provides demonstrations of glass blowing technique. The museum's theater shows a "must see" documentary of the history of Sandwich. Throughout the village there are glass blowers, artists, and potters with studios you are invited to visit.
The oldest house on the Cape, the Hoxie House, and the lush gardens and antique car museum at Heritage Museum & Gardens, are some of the many things just waiting to be enjoyed by you and your family. Delight in the town's nightlife with a lantern tour of an old graveyard, listen to local talent at the Grange Hall Coffeehouse, or in one of the local taverns. Play a round of golf or enjoy a clambake for a family or group at the many fine restaurants in town.
Come enjoy the "Holly Days" celebration throughout the month of December. This town-wide collaboration features train rides to the North Pole, lighten up your holidays with a visit to "Spectacle of Lights" in the Heritage Museum & Gardens, decorating contests, home tours, and carol sings that create wonderful memories to last a lifetime.
